Abstract

This invention relates to novel extracts from sugar cane and sugar beet molasses and the characterisation of those extracts. The extracts are enriched in hydrophobic compounds including polyphenols, in levels 5 to 10 fold higher than found in molasses itself. Methods for extracting the extract are also described, together with new uses for the extracts as food ingredients, food modifiers and therapeutic substances.

Claims (22)

1. A molasses extract with a high relative abundance of hydrophobic compounds including polyphenols wherein the extract comprises

at least 9000 mg catechin equivalent/100 g of hydrophobic polyphenols in a mixture of free form polyphenols selected from the group consisting of apigenin, catechin, catechin gallate, epicatechin, kaempherol, luteolin, quercetin, tricin, myricetin and diosmetin; polyphenol glycosides selected from diosmin, trioin-7-O-neohesperidoside, orientin, vitexin, luteolin -8-C-(rhamnosylglucoside), schaftoside, isoschaftoside and rutin; and phenolic acids, selected from caffeic acid, chlorogenic acid, p-coumaric acid, ferulic acid, gallic acid, syringic acid and vanillic acid;

one or more trace elements selected from the group consisting of calcium, iron, magnesium, manganese, potassium and sodium;

protein and other nitrogen-containing compounds; and

carbohydrates other than monosaccharides and sucrose,

wherein the extract has less than 2 g of monosaccharides and sucrose per 100 g of extract.

2. The molasses extract according to claim 1 , wherein the extract comprises a mixture of at least one of catechin, epicatechin, quercetin, diosmin, caffeic acid, chlorogenic acid, p-coumaric acid, ferulic acid, and syringic acid.

3. The molasses extract according to claim 1 , wherein catechin is present in an amount of 150 to 200 mg/kg, epicatechin is present in the amount of 150 to 220 mg/kg, quercetin is present in the amount of 80 to 150 mg/kg, diosmin is present in the amount of 410 to 425 mg/kg, caffeic acid is present in the amount of 100 to 320 mg/kg, chlorogenic acid is present in the amount of 100 to 400 mg/kg, p-comnaric acid is present in the amount of 1100 to 1300 mg/kg, ferulic acid is present in the amount of 700 to 760 mg/kg, and syringic acid is present in the amount of 400 to 500 mg/kg.

4. The molasses extract according to claim 1 , wherein the trace elements are present in amounts of 8000-9000 mg calcium/kg of extract, 800-1000 mg of iron/kg of extract, 1500-2500 mg of magnesium/kg of extract, 50-100 mg of potassium/kg of extract, 100-250 mg of potassium/kg extract and 10-50 mg sodium/100 g of extract.

5. The molasses extract according to claim 1 , wherein protein and other nitrogen-containing compounds are present in an amount of 1 to 15 g of protein and other nitrogen-containing compound/100 g of extract.

6. The molasses extract according to claim 1 , wherein carbohydrates other than monosaccharides and sucrose are present in an amount of about 30 to 40 g/100 g of extract, and at least 90% of the carbohydrate is polymeric glucose residues.
